Woman’s Battles and Transformations

A counterpoint to Who Killed My Father- a tender, radically personal-political account of douard Louis's mother's life

douard Louis is one of the most important literary voices of his generation' Guardian

One day, douard Louis finds a photograph of his mother from twenty years ago- a happy young woman, full of hopes and dreams. But growing up, douard only knew his mother's sadness - what happened in those years since the photo was taken? Then, at the age of forty-five, douard's mother frees herself from this oppression, to start a new life in Paris.

A Woman's Battles and Transformations reckons with the cruel systems that govern our lives - and with the possibility of escape. It is a tender portrait of a mother, and an honouring of her self-discovery as she chooses to live on her own terms.
